<p>In the known method of obtaining image information representing the distribution of paramagnetic material in solution, which comprises the steps of applying radio-frequency radiation to excite EPR resonance in the solution while obtaining an NMR image signal of selected nuclei of the solvent, thereby to enhance the signal obtained from those selected nuclei which interact with electrons excited by the radio-frequency radiation, the invention provides the improvement of using, as the method of obtaining the NMR image signal, the magnetic field cycling NMR method (in which each cycle includes a polarisation period, an evolution period and a detection period) and performing the EPR resonance excitation during the evolution period (in which the NMR magnetic field is of reduced strength). This enables a low EPR resonance excitation power to be used without requiring a reduction in the signal-to-noise ratio of the NMR image signal obtained.</p> |
